Ethereum’s ongoing evolution takes a big leap in direction of enhancing the accessibility of crypto wallets with the introduction of ‘EIP-3074’. This Ethereum Enchancment Proposal is poised to streamline consumer experiences, marking an important stride within the quest for mainstream adoption.
The Ethereum neighborhood’s deal with enhancing pockets usability has intensified, with builders deliberating on key enhancements for the blockchain’s forthcoming laborious fork, Pectra. Among the many proposed modifications, EIP-3074 stands out, aiming to raise the performance and ease of use for wallets on the Ethereum community.
Not like earlier iterations, which aimed to boost externally owned accounts by way of ideas like account abstraction, EIP-3074 takes a big leap ahead by empowering sensible contracts to authorize EOAs. This shift guarantees to revolutionize pockets consumer expertise, probably providing a tenfold enchancment, in response to Paradigm Chief Expertise Officer Georgios Konstatonopolous.
The proposal introduces progressive options, together with the power for customers to batch transactions, delegate transaction capabilities to sensible contracts, and allow third-party sponsorship for transaction charges. Moreover, it permits customers to signal transactions submitted by different events, providing enhanced flexibility and safety.
Whereas EIP-3074 has garnered widespread help inside the Ethereum neighborhood, it has additionally sparked issues, significantly relating to safety implications related to batched transactions. Some members, together with Secure co-founder Lukas Schor and Argent pockets co-founder Itamar Lesuisse, have expressed apprehension over potential safety vulnerabilities and the danger of pockets exploitation.
Regardless of these reservations, Ethereum builders stay dedicated to advancing pockets usability whereas addressing safety issues raised by the neighborhood.
